packages/fpvectorial/src/svgvectorialreader.pas

@@ -0,0 +1,300 @@
+{
+Reads an SVG Document
+
+License: The same modified LGPL as the Free Pascal RTL
+         See the file COPYING.modifiedLGPL for more details
+
+AUTHORS: Felipe Monteiro de Carvalho
+}
+unit svgvectorialreader;
+
+{$mode objfpc}{$H+}
+
+interface
+
+uses
+  Classes, SysUtils, math,
+  xmlread, dom, fgl,
+  fpvectorial, fpvutils;
+
+type
+  TSVGTokenType = (sttMoveTo, sttLineTo, sttBezierTo, sttFloatValue);
+
+  TSVGToken = class
+    TokenType: TSVGTokenType;
+    Value: Float;
+  end;
+
+  TSVGTokenList = specialize TFPGList<TSVGToken>;
+
+  { TSVGPathTokenizer }
+
+  TSVGPathTokenizer = class
+  public
+    FPointSeparator, FCommaSeparator: TFormatSettings;
+    Tokens: TSVGTokenList;
+    constructor Create;
+    Destructor Destroy; override;
+    procedure AddToken(AStr: string);
+    procedure TokenizePathString(AStr: string);
+  end;
+
+  { TvSVGVectorialReader }
+
+  TvSVGVectorialReader = class(TvCustomVectorialReader)
+  private
+    FPointSeparator, FCommaSeparator: TFormatSettings;
+    FSVGPathTokenizer: TSVGPathTokenizer;
+    procedure ReadPathFromNode(APath: TDOMNode; AData: TvVectorialDocument);
+    procedure ReadPathFromString(AStr: string; AData: TvVectorialDocument);
+  public
+    { General reading methods }
+    constructor Create; override;
+    Destructor Destroy; override;
+    procedure ReadFromStream(AStream: TStream; AData: TvVectorialDocument); override;
+  end;
+
+implementation
+
+const
+  // SVG requires hardcoding a DPI value
+
+  // The Opera Browser and Inkscape use 90 DPI, so we follow that
+
+  // 1 Inch = 25.4 milimiters
+  // 90 inches per pixel = (1 / 90) * 25.4 = 0.2822
+  // FLOAT_MILIMETERS_PER_PIXEL = 0.3528; // DPI 72 = 1 / 72 inches per pixel
+
+  FLOAT_MILIMETERS_PER_PIXEL = 0.2822; // DPI 90 = 1 / 90 inches per pixel
+  FLOAT_PIXELS_PER_MILIMETER = 3.5433; // DPI 90 = 1 / 90 inches per pixel
+
+{ TSVGPathTokenizer }
+
+constructor TSVGPathTokenizer.Create;
+begin
+  inherited Create;
+
+  FPointSeparator := DefaultFormatSettings;
+  FPointSeparator.DecimalSeparator := '.';
+  FPointSeparator.ThousandSeparator := '#';// disable the thousand separator
+
+  Tokens := TSVGTokenList.Create;
+end;
+
+destructor TSVGPathTokenizer.Destroy;
+begin
+  Tokens.Free;
+
+  inherited Destroy;
+end;
+
+procedure TSVGPathTokenizer.AddToken(AStr: string);
+var
+  lToken: TSVGToken;
+begin
+  lToken := TSVGToken.Create;
+
+  if AStr = 'm' then lToken.TokenType := sttMoveTo
+  else if AStr = 'l' then lToken.TokenType := sttLineTo
+  else if AStr = 'c' then lToken.TokenType := sttBezierTo
+  else
+  begin
+    lToken.TokenType := sttFloatValue;
+    lToken.Value := StrToFloat(AStr, FPointSeparator);
+    lToken.Value := lToken.Value * FLOAT_MILIMETERS_PER_PIXEL;
+  end;
+
+  Tokens.Add(lToken);
+end;
+
+procedure TSVGPathTokenizer.TokenizePathString(AStr: string);
+const
+  Str_Space: Char = ' ';
+  Str_Comma: Char = ',';
+var
+  i: Integer;
+  lTmpStr: string;
+  lState: Integer;
+  lCurChar: Char;
+begin
+  lState := 0;
+
+  i := 1;
+  while i <= Length(AStr) do
+  begin
+    case lState of
+    0: // Adding to the tmp string
+    begin
+      lCurChar := AStr[i];
+      if lCurChar = Str_Space then
+      begin
+        lState := 1;
+        AddToken(lTmpStr);
+        lTmpStr := '';
+      end
+      else if lCurChar = Str_Comma then
+      begin
+        AddToken(lTmpStr);
+        lTmpStr := '';
+      end
+      else
+        lTmpStr := lTmpStr + lCurChar;
+
+      Inc(i);
+    end;
+    1: // Removing spaces
+    begin
+      if AStr[i] <> Str_Space then lState := 0
+      else Inc(i);
+    end;
+    end;
+  end;
+end;

+{ TvSVGVectorialReader }
+
+procedure TvSVGVectorialReader.ReadPathFromNode(APath: TDOMNode;
+  AData: TvVectorialDocument);
+var
+  lNodeName, lStyleStr, lDStr: WideString;
+  i: Integer;
+begin
+  for i := 0 to APath.Attributes.Length - 1 do
+  begin
+    lNodeName := APath.Attributes.Item[i].NodeName;
+    if  lNodeName = 'style' then
+      lStyleStr := APath.Attributes.Item[i].NodeValue
+    else if lNodeName = 'd' then
+      lDStr := APath.Attributes.Item[i].NodeValue
+  end;
+
+  AData.StartPath();
+  ReadPathFromString(UTF8Encode(lDStr), AData);
+  AData.EndPath();
+end;
+
+procedure TvSVGVectorialReader.ReadPathFromString(AStr: string;
+  AData: TvVectorialDocument);
+var
+  i: Integer;
+  X, Y, CurX, CurY: Float;
+begin
+  FSVGPathTokenizer.Tokens.Clear;
+  FSVGPathTokenizer.TokenizePathString(AStr);
+  CurX := 0;
+  CurY := 0;
+
+  i := 0;
+  while i < FSVGPathTokenizer.Tokens.Count do
+  begin
+    if FSVGPathTokenizer.Tokens.Items[i].TokenType = sttMoveTo then
+    begin
+      CurX := FSVGPathTokenizer.Tokens.Items[i+1].Value;
+      CurY := FSVGPathTokenizer.Tokens.Items[i+2].Value;
+
+      AData.AddMoveToPath(CurX, CurY);
+
+      Inc(i, 3);
+    end
+    else if FSVGPathTokenizer.Tokens.Items[i].TokenType = sttLineTo then
+    begin
+      X := FSVGPathTokenizer.Tokens.Items[i+1].Value;
+      Y := FSVGPathTokenizer.Tokens.Items[i+2].Value;
+
+      // LineTo uses relative coordenates in SVG
+      CurX := CurX + X;
+      CurY := CurY + Y;
+
+      AData.AddLineToPath(CurX, CurY);
+
+      Inc(i, 3);
+    end
+    else
+    begin
+      Inc(i);
+    end;
+  end;
+end;
+
+constructor TvSVGVectorialReader.Create;
+begin
+  inherited Create;
+
+  FPointSeparator := DefaultFormatSettings;
+  FPointSeparator.DecimalSeparator := '.';
+  FPointSeparator.ThousandSeparator := '#';// disable the thousand separator
+
+  FSVGPathTokenizer := TSVGPathTokenizer.Create;
+end;
+
+destructor TvSVGVectorialReader.Destroy;
+begin
+  FSVGPathTokenizer.Free;
+
+  inherited Destroy;
+end;
+
+procedure TvSVGVectorialReader.ReadFromStream(AStream: TStream;
+  AData: TvVectorialDocument);
+var
+  Doc: TXMLDocument;
+  lFirstLayer, lCurNode: TDOMNode;
+begin
+  try
+    // Read in xml file from the stream
+    ReadXMLFile(Doc, AStream);
+
+    // Now process the elements inside the first layer
+    lFirstLayer := Doc.DocumentElement.FirstChild;
+    lCurNode := lFirstLayer.FirstChild;
+    while Assigned(lCurNode) do
+    begin
+      ReadPathFromNode(lCurNode, AData);
+      lCurNode := lCurNode.NextSibling;
+    end;
+  finally
+    // finally, free the document
+    Doc.Free;
+  end;
+end;
+
+initialization
+
+  RegisterVectorialReader(TvSVGVectorialReader, vfSVG);
+
+end.
